Abstract
233,031. Paterson, W. Jan. 29, 1924. Filters with loose filtering-materials. -The filtrate is collected and washwater distributed by channels formed' in the concrete or other foundation of the filter and into which hollow tiles, tubes or the like, perforated in their upper and outer surfaces and communicating with the channels through restricted openings in the lower sides, are cemented or otherwise secured. Figs. 1 and 2 show tubes d with perforations e secured in channels c and communicating therewith through shanks h. The channels c communicate through shanks g with main channels b. When air is supplied through these channels it depresses the liquid to the lower end of the shanks. These shanks may be slit at the lower end or perforated near the root. Perforations which will allow of venting may also be formed in the lower side of the tubes d. The tiles may be made in two or more parts. Fig. 6 shows an arrangement comprising perforated tiles d<1> and slabs d<2> with restricted openings.
